American Bank & Trust Selects Marstone’s Digital Wealth Management Services

American Bank & Trust Selects Marstone’s Digital Wealth Management Services

Marstone’s Wealth Management-as-a-Service offering continues to gain traction, growing American Bank & Trust’s wealth management capabilities

Marstone, Inc., a leading digital wealth technology firm, announced it has partnered with American Bank & Trust, N.A., a $500 million community bank, to provide its turnkey digital wealth management platform and Wealth Management-as-a-Service offering across American Bank & Trust’s branches. A wholly-owned subsidiary of AmBank Holdings, Inc., American Bank & Trust is based in Davenport, IA, with seven branches across Iowa and Illinois.

“Marstone works with a variety of financial institutions, and increasingly we’re seeing our roster grow with community banks across the country,” said Margaret J. Hartigan, co-founder and CEO of Marstone. “With American Bank & Trust, we’re able to quickly and seamlessly integrate our Wealth Management-as-a-Service offering into their services, delivering cost efficiencies and increased opportunities for revenue growth. We’re delighted to continue delivering our proven platform to community banks that want to retain client deposits and attract new customers with wealth management options.”

For over 50 years, American Bank & Trust has offered clients a complete range of services such as personal banking, commercial banking, private banking, cash management, consumer loans, residential mortgage loans, trust, and wealth management. American Bank & Trust partnered with Marstone to grow its wealth management solution, offered through its trust arm with over $300 million in assets under management (AUM). Through their partnership, Marstone’s Wealth Management-as-a-Service can expand American Bank & Trust’s productivity, allowing them to service more retail bank customers and wealth management relationships.

“Since our founding, American Bank & Trust has focused on delivering top-notch service at a fair price while simultaneously nurturing long-term banking relationships,” said Jeff Rose, CEO and president, American Banking & Trust. “We believe strongly in offering personalized service to both our individual clients and the needs of local businesses. Partnering with Marstone will greatly add to our wealth management services and help us continue providing our community with best-in-class financial capabilities.”
